H3: Demands of Short-Term Rental Management

Managing a short-term rental involves much more than simply listing a property online. The tasks involved can be overwhelming and include:

– Regular communication with guests
– Handling bookings and cancellations
– Managing cleaning and maintenance
– Ensuring compliance with local regulations
– Managing marketing and distribution across multiple platforms

For landlords juggling these responsibilities alongside a full-time job or other commitments, the need for professional support becomes increasingly clear.

H3: Optimised Pricing Strategies

Effective management teams use dynamic pricing tools to set competitive rates that fluctuate based on demand, seasonality, and local events. This level of expertise often results in:

– Higher occupancy rates
– Increased revenue per booking
– Reduced void periods
